    What is an Accident Claim Attorney?

    An accident claim attorney concentrates on representing clients who have actually been hurt due to somebody else’s carelessness or misdeed. Their main role is to help victims navigate the intricate legal landscape of accident claims, ensuring they receive fair compensation for their injuries.

    Common Types of Accident Claims

    1. Vehicle Accidents: Including car, motorcycle, and truck accidents.
    2. Slip and Fall Accidents: Occurring on somebody else’s property due to risky conditions.
    3. Workplace Injuries: Injuries sustained while performing occupational tasks.
    4. Product Liability: Injuries due to defective or unsafe products.
    5. Medical Malpractice: Injuries caused by neglect from doctor.
    6. Pet Bites: Injuries triggered by dog attacks, often involving homeowner.

    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)

    1. How much does it cost to work with an accident claim attorney?

    Most accident claim attorneys deal with a contingency fee basis, suggesting they just earn money if the client receives compensation. This fee is generally a percentage of the settlement or court award.

    2. How long do I have to file a claim?

    The statute of restrictions for accident claims differs by state however is frequently in between one and three years from the date of the accident. It’s crucial to speak with an attorney as quickly as possible to make sure the claim is filed on time.

    5. What types of damages can I recover?

    Victims may be entitled to recover medical costs, lost incomes, residential or commercial property damages, pain and suffering, and emotional distress. An attorney can help recognize all qualified damages.
